While the hull plate or skin of a ship does vary in thickness from typically 6mm a common scantling for yachts and even destroyers and is the thinnest plate that can be practicably worked and welded and still have some thickness reserve to cope with corrosion to say 20mm the approximate bottom thickness of tankers similar. Some ships have areas of greater thickness in higher grade steel to double as splinter protection such as the Iowa class. In most battleships the armour will be added on the top of this shell plating with a backing layer in between which might be cement wood or steel.
